Does your piecing indicate you are getting accurate cuts?

I used to use my mat as a measurement, no more. I was not getting accurate cuts. I now use a two ruler method. The ruler on the left is my "cutting line" ruler. I use a "measuring ruler" on the right to measure from the edge of the fabric to the amount I want to cut - place my "cutting ruler" along the left edge of the "measuring ruler" - remove the "measuring ruler" and cut along the right edge of the "cutting ruler".

A lot of the quilts I make use small pieces. The smaller the piece, the more accuracy required (I can't ease in a 1/4" on a 1" piece, but I can easily ease in 1/4" on a 12" piece).
